Papaya Salad (Bok Lahong)

Papaya Salad is a very well-known local dish for Cambodians. It can be found on streets, local markets, and restaurants. But perhaps Papaya Salad is more of street food because it is very common for local people to buy it from food carts on streets in Phnom Penh.


What is Papaya Salad?

It's a mixture of fresh green papaya, carrots, tomatoes, limes, chilies, and craps. These are the main ingredients. They are all combined together with a sauce (Kapi - made of small shrimps) with some sugar, salt and peanuts. The way Papaya Salad is made and the ingredients used may vary from one shop to another. The best part about Papaya Salad is spicy taste, the more spicy the better. But don't worry, if you don't like it spicy, just order it without chilies. How is Papaya Salad eaten?

We use chopsticks to eat Papaya Salad. Now it is becoming more common that Papaya Salad is served with additional sticky rice and chicken. However, you can order Papaya Salad alone, it's up to you. Don't forget to check for Papaya Salad when you are in Phnom Penh :)

Meat Balls - popular street food



If you ask what is a popular late afternoon snack for Phnom Penh residents, the answer is not coffee, cakes or chips. It’s fried meat balls, one of the most popular street food amongst teenagers and young adults. BUT WHY?... Because they are not quite expensive and delicious.


There are many types of meat balls – beef, pork, chicken and powder in different colors, designs and tastes. People like to have meat balls with soy bean sauce – some may include fried chili or garlic – depending on their preferences. Meat balls are best served with cucumbers, carrots, mints and papaya salad.

Where can you find meat balls? My favorite place is behind Preah Sisowath High School. Well there are other places where you can find meat balls, but one I have just mentioned is probably the biggest and the best location for a late afternoon snack.
